I am just finishing my eval (UEB DEMO went into Trial Mode today.. bummer). Eval support has been great and I am waiting for the arrival of my appliance now to go live.

One question I noticed last night as I started to clean up some of my test. No matter what I delete - it does not appear the storage area shrinks. I have deleted the scheduled backups, then into Manage Backups and deleted the jobs there. However the number of files on my NAS and the storage it takes has not reduced.

I did declare my storage device as 4TB, my raw data should only be around 1TB in my test but it is using all 4TB. I've read the docs that say that used space can be up to three times raw while it dedups and stores the last backup essentially in tact.

Is it just a matter of time while it figures out what is no longer part of the dedup to reduce storage or is it treating the store area kind of like a fat VMDisk with the space all declared whether or not it is being used?
